Background

ALDH1A1 is a cytosolic enzyme primarily responsible for catalyzing the oxidation of retinaldehyde to retinoic acid, a biologically active metabolite of vitamin A that regulates gene expression via retinoic acid receptors (RARs). ALDH1A1 plays a pivotal role in embryonic development, cell differentiation, and tissue regeneration, particularly in the eyes, liver, and hematopoietic systems. It is a well-known marker for cancer stem cells (CSCs) in various tumors, including breast, lung, and prostate cancers, where its overexpression contributes to chemoresistance, metastasis, and tumor initiation. ALDH1A1 is also involved in detoxifying reactive aldehydes, such as 4-hydroxynonenal (4-HNE), providing protection against oxidative stress. Its role in maintaining stem cell populations and redox homeostasis highlights ALDH1A1 as a therapeutic target in oncology. Additionally, ALDH1A1 is implicated in alcohol metabolism and the development of alcohol-related liver diseases.
